Barcelona manager Pep Guardiola admitted Barca’s La Liga title hopes were at the mercy of archrivals Real Madrid following the woeful 3-2 defeat at Osasuna on Feb. 11.

Barcelona / NationalTurk – The ‘ freezing ‘ loss of Barcelona against Osasuna left Real Madrid with a chance to open up a 10-point gap with a win against fading Levante and now that Real defeated Levante 4-2 at Bernabeu, 3 times in row defending La Liga champions Barcelona’s hopes for a 4th consecutive La Liga championship.

‘ Win the title? Well, we will try to defend our Champions League crown and then attempt to negotiate each match in La Liga,’ answered Pep Guardiola on a freezing night in Pamplona, when asked if he sees Barcelona’s chance of getting the 4th La Liga title in row as fading.

‘ We will see what happens. But we are a significant distance behind which I guess will increase on Sunday. The league will be more difficult for us now.’ the Barca coach added.

“In the second half tonight we did well on this pitch but we should have done better in the first half. It was hard for us to get into this game but we have to congratulate Osasuna.”

The reigning La Liga and Champions League winners have struggled on their away games this season with just four wins and succumbed to their second defeat.

A double from Dejan Lekic put Osasuna in a commanding position before the break and while Alexis Sanchez reduced the deficit after 50 minutes, a clinical finish from Raul Garcia restored the two-goal cushion.

Substitute youngster Cristian Tello hit Barça’s second and gace Barcelona a glimmer of hope and there were chances at either end in the final minuets but Osasuna held on to a significant victory at harsh wintry conditions.

While Barçelona struggles, Real Madrid continues to roll over its oppositions, having won now 19 of 22 games with a commanding 4-2 victory on La Liga 5th Levante, where Cristiano Ronaldo had completed a wonderful hat-trick capping his performance with a fantastic goal.In form forward Benzema also scored with a marvelous strike to give Real mardid now a safe 10 points lead in the La Liga title race.

Pep Guardiola continued to put his faith in youth against Osasuna and left Xavi Hernandez, Andres Iniesta and Cesc Fabregas on the bench with possibly its midweek Champions League match with Bayer Leverkusen in mind.

Real Madrid eccentric manager Jose Mourinho, however, feels that the La liga title contest will not be decided imminently.

‘ February schedule is possibly more difficult for us than Barcelona as we take on Levante ( now crushed with 4 goals) , Racing [Santander] who are improving, Rayo (Vallecano), without doubt the surprise package in LA Liga this season, and then Espanyol, who are fighting for a place in Europe,’ the Portuguese manager, who has a soldiers hair cut now, stated.
